Hi there,

So after snooping through the internet for a few dedicated servers, I found 4 of my choosing that looked very promising for myself and what I will be using them for (nothing bad btw, its more storage and server hosting)

These are what I found

Dedi 1:
- Xeon 2xE5530 @2.4Ghz
- 24GB DDR3
- 2TB
- 1TB Bandwith
- 100Gbps DDOS Prot
- Located in UK
- Priced at £35.00

Dedi 2:
- Intel I7-4970k @4.0Ghz
- 16Gb of DDR3 Memory
- 240GB SSD
- 1TB Bandwith
- 100Gbps DDOS Prot
- Located in UK
- Priced at £65.99

Dedicated 3:
- Intel I7-4970k @4.0Ghz
- 32GB DDR3 Memory
- 2x1TB HDD and 1x240GB SSD
- 2TB Bandwith
- 50Gbps DDOS Prot and advanced firewall prot
- Located In Germany
- Priced at £34.99

Dedicated 4
- Intel I7-7700k @4.2Ghz (Can be OC to near 5Ghz)
- 32GB of DDR4 Memory
- 2x240GB SSD
- 2TB Bandwith
- 60Gbps DDOS Prot
- Located in the UK.
- Priced at £70.00

Dedi 1 and 2 are from the same provider.

Also, For a UK located MC Server, would the 2xE5530 do it pretty much lag free since its 2.4Ghz, Cause CPU is a important factor apart from RAM.

Also, I didn't go for a I7-6700k since the provider I wanted to sell them just ran out of stock, and I didnt wanna pay for OVH.

Anyway thanks for reading, hoping some of you can help me out.

The E5530 would deff be budget due to its lower Passmark score, low Ghz per core. The i7's would be premium. These are assuming you are reselling / hosting MC servers for clients.

If you want to offer the E's are 1$/gb then meh, I know people use Dual X5650's for budget and that works fine. However the E5530's wouldnt be too practical for larger #'s of clients.
